Dodaj znak wodny obrazu ze strumienia

Wstęp

W dziedzinie zarządzania dokumentami i bezpieczeństwa dodawanie znaków wodnych do plików ma ogromne znaczenie. Niezależnie od tego, czy chodzi o budowanie marki, ochronę praw autorskich, czy utrzymanie integralności dokumentów, znaki wodne odgrywają kluczową rolę. Na szczęście GroupDocs.Watermark dla .NET zapewnia niezawodne rozwiązanie do dodawania, usuwania i wyszukiwania znaków wodnych w różnych formatach dokumentów.

Warunki wstępne

Zanim zagłębisz się w implementację znaków wodnych przy użyciu GroupDocs.Watermark dla .NET, upewnij się, że spełnione są następujące wymagania wstępne:

  1. Zainstaluj GroupDocs.Watermark dla .NET: Pobierz i zainstaluj bibliotekę GroupDocs.Watermark dla .NET zlink do pobrania.
  2. Dostęp do dokumentu: Uzyskaj dostęp do dokumentu, w którym chcesz dodać lub usunąć znaki wodne.
  3. Podstawowa znajomość języka C#: Znajomość języka programowania C# jest konieczna do zrozumienia i wdrożenia dostarczonych fragmentów kodu.

Importuj przestrzenie nazw

Przed przystąpieniem do dodawania znaków wodnych obrazu ze strumienia zaimportuj niezbędne przestrzenie nazw:

using GroupDocs.Watermark.Watermarks;
using System;
using System.IO;

Krok 1: Zdefiniuj ścieżkę dokumentu i katalog wyjściowy

Najpierw zdefiniuj ścieżkę dokumentu, w którym chcesz dodać znak wodny i określ katalog wyjściowy przetwarzanego dokumentu.

string documentPath = Constants.WatermarkJpg;
string outputDirectory = "Your Document Directory";
string outputFileName = Path.Combine(outputDirectory, Path.GetFileName(documentPath));

Krok 2: Otwórz strumień znaku wodnego

Otwórz plik obrazu znaku wodnego jako strumień za pomocąFile.OpenRead metoda.

using (Stream watermarkStream = File.OpenRead(documentPath))
{
    // Tutaj przejdzie logika przetwarzania znaku wodnego
}

Krok 3: Dodaj znak wodny do dokumentu

Zainicjuj aWatermarker obiekt ze ścieżką dokumentu, a następnie utwórz plikImageWatermark obiekt strumieniem znaku wodnego uzyskanym w kroku 2. Dodaj znak wodny do dokumentu za pomocąAdd metodaWatermarker obiekt.

using (Watermarker watermarker = new Watermarker("Your Document Path"))
{
    using (ImageWatermark watermark = new ImageWatermark(watermarkStream))
    {
        // Dodaj znak wodny do dokumentu
        watermarker.Add(watermark);
        // Zapisz dokument ze znakiem wodnym
        watermarker.Save(outputFileName);
    }
}

Wniosek

GroupDocs.Watermark dla .NET zapewnia płynne rozwiązanie do dodawania znaków wodnych do dokumentów, zapewniając tożsamość marki, ochronę praw autorskich i integralność dokumentów. Postępując zgodnie z opisanymi krokami i korzystając z dostarczonych fragmentów kodu, użytkownicy mogą bez wysiłku umieszczać znaki wodne w swoich dokumentach.

Często zadawane pytania

Czy GroupDocs.Watermark jest kompatybilny z różnymi formatami dokumentów?

Tak, GroupDocs.Watermark obsługuje szeroką gamę formatów dokumentów, w tym dokumenty Word, arkusze kalkulacyjne Excel, prezentacje PowerPoint, pliki PDF i inne.

Czy mogę dostosować wygląd i położenie znaków wodnych?

Absolutnie GroupDocs.Watermark oferuje szerokie opcje dostosowywania wyglądu, położenia, przezroczystości, rotacji i innych znaków wodnych, aby dopasować je do konkretnych wymagań.

Czy GroupDocs.Watermark udostępnia interfejsy API umożliwiające usuwanie istniejących znaków wodnych?

Tak, GroupDocs.Watermark umożliwia użytkownikom nie tylko dodawanie znaków wodnych, ale także łatwe usuwanie istniejących znaków wodnych z dokumentów.

Czy dostępna jest pomoc techniczna dla użytkowników GroupDocs.Watermark?

Tak, użytkownicy mogą korzystać ze wsparcia technicznego i pomocy za pośrednictwem dedykowanego serwisuForum GroupDocs.Watermark.

Czy mogę przetestować GroupDocs.Watermark przed zakupem?

Z pewnością użytkownicy mogą zdecydować się na bezpłatną wersję próbną GroupDocs.Watermark, aby zapoznać się z jego funkcjami i funkcjonalnościami przed podjęciem decyzji o zakupie.